How To Choose A Reliable Travel Spray Bottle

When selecting a mister, analyze the viscosity of the liquid you intend to carry. Water-based toners function well in almost any nozzle, but oil-based or thicker serums require high-pressure mechanisms to avoid clogging. Always match the bottle’s spray density to the specific needs of the activity, as a wider mist is more refreshing in heat, while a directed spray is more efficient for spot application.

Consider the environment in which the bottle will live. A bottle tossed inside a backpack during a rainy hike needs a secure, locking nozzle to prevent accidental discharge. If the weight is a primary constraint, prioritize thin-walled plastics, but be prepared to store them inside a secondary dry bag to protect against potential cracks.

Cleaning And Maintaining Your Travel Mister

Skin oils and residual product build-up are the primary causes of mister failure, often blocking the fine internal channels. Rinse the mechanism with warm, soapy water after every trip and follow with a clear water rinse to ensure no soap residue remains. For deeper cleanings, running a 50/50 mix of white vinegar and water through the nozzle can dissolve mineral deposits that inhibit performance.

Always allow the components to air dry completely before reassembling and capping. Trapped moisture inside the pump mechanism can become a breeding ground for bacteria, which is the last thing you want to spray directly onto your face. Regular, simple maintenance extends the life of these tools significantly, preventing the need for frequent replacements.

Best Ways To Pack Skin Misters For The Trail

Avoid storing your mister at the bottom of a pack where external pressure from other gear can trigger the pump or crush the housing. Instead, place it in the outer mesh pocket or a dedicated zippered pouch where it is accessible for quick hydration breaks. If the bottle lacks a locking mechanism, secure it with a small rubber band or a piece of painter’s tape to prevent the trigger from depressing.

In cold-weather conditions, keep the mister inside an internal jacket pocket to prevent the liquid from reaching freezing temperatures. Not only does this keep the nozzle functional, but it also provides a delightfully refreshing sensation when applied to the skin in a frozen environment. Always account for temperature-related expansion by leaving a small amount of air at the top of the bottle during high-altitude transit.
